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Kent County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Kent County with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Kent County is at Lexington School Apartments listed at $525.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Kent County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Kent County is $1,843.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Kent County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Kent County is a 1,688 square feet unit starting from $2,500 at Burton Ridge Apartments.

What is the average size for Kent County 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Kent County is currently 1,323 sq ft.
